Crunchyroll Drops Roguelike Rhythm Game Crypt Of The NecroDancer On Android

Crunchyroll brings the rhythm-based roguelike, Crypt of the NecroDancer, to Android! Now available as "Crunchyroll: NecroDancer," this beat-matching adventure originally launched on PC in 2015, and now returns with expanded content for mobile.

Originally developed by Brace Yourself Games, the game previously saw limited releases on iOS and Android. This Crunchyroll version, however, boasts a wealth of added features for both iOS and Android users.

What awaits you in the Crypt?

Players step into the shoes of Cadence, a treasure hunter's daughter searching for her missing parent within a rhythmically challenging crypt. The roguelike nature ensures each playthrough is unique.

Explore the crypt with 15 playable characters, each boasting distinctive styles and challenges. Dance to the infectious original soundtrack by Danny Baranowsky, dodging enemies, collecting loot, and navigating procedurally generated dungeons. Maintaining rhythm is key; miss a beat, and you're out! Expect a diverse cast of enemies, from dancing skeletons to hip-hop-loving dragons.

More Than Just a Port

This mobile release isn't just a simple port. Crunchyroll and the developers have included remixes, new content, and even Danganronpa character skins. Cross-platform multiplayer and mod support are also included. Further, Hatsune Miku DLC and the Synchrony expansion are slated for later this year.
